Logistic Innovation: Crane Barge Mercurius Amsterdam

State-of-the-art container ships with their own crane onboard can load and unload wherever a quay is available. This ship, launched by the Mercurius Shipping Group in 2006, is the ultimate solution for the complex logistics of supply and removal of raw materials, semi-finished and finished products, in large industrial concentrations in and around ports, where the roads are jammed.
Since 2006, with the crane ship ‘Mercurius-Amsterdam', Mercurius offers innovative logistical services by water, by collecting and distributing containers in a region with its own crane.
The increase in the supply and removal of containers means increasing road congestions, with the predictable negative results, such as inconvenience, unreliable delivery times, stagnation of production processes and an increase in CO2 emissions. The Mercurius Shipping Group shows that inland shipping has advantages also for short distances, in and around seaports. In 2009 a second crane ship will be launched, somewhat larger than the Mercurius-Amsterdam.
